Jose Camacho is a 70-year-old football coach, born on June 8, 1955. Follow Jose Camacho on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

Jose Camacho's coaching career has also included time at Gabon, China, Osasuna, Benfica, Real Madrid, Spain, Espanyol, and Sevilla.

On the international stage, Jose Camacho has represented Spain.
